1. Vitamin D3 (Cholecalciferol)

Vitamin D3 is often called the “sunshine vitamin” because your body produces it when exposed to sunlight. But with more time spent indoors, many people suffer from a deficiency. Vitamin D3 supports bone health by helping your body absorb calcium, boosts your immune system, and enhances mood.
Recommended dosage: 1000-2000 IU daily. Some people may need higher doses under medical supervision.
Taking Vitamin D3 consistently can help reduce the risk of osteoporosis and strengthen your defenses against seasonal illnesses.

2. Omega-3 Fatty Acids (EPA & DHA)

Found primarily in fish oil, Omega-3 fatty acids are essential fats your body can’t produce on its own. EPA and DHA are crucial for heart health, brain function, and reducing inflammation. Studies show Omega-3s improve memory, support healthy cholesterol levels, and promote joint comfort.
Recommended dosage: 1000 mg combined EPA and DHA daily.
Adding Omega-3 to your routine supports cardiovascular health and keeps your mind sharp at any age.

3. Magnesium (Magnesium Citrate or Glycinate)

Magnesium plays a role in over 300 enzymatic reactions, from muscle relaxation to energy production. Many people don’t get enough magnesium from their diet, which can lead to muscle cramps, fatigue, and sleep issues. Magnesium citrate and glycinate forms are highly absorbable, making supplementation effective.
Recommended dosage: 300-400 mg daily, preferably in the evening to aid relaxation.
With magnesium, you’re investing in better sleep, reduced stress, and improved muscle function.

4. Probiotics (Lactobacillus & Bifidobacterium strains)

Your gut health is the foundation of overall wellness. Probiotics are beneficial bacteria that balance your digestive system, support immune function, and even improve mood by influencing the gut-brain axis. Strains like Lactobacillus and Bifidobacterium have been extensively studied for their health benefits.
Recommended dosage: 5-10 billion CFUs daily for maintenance, higher doses for digestive concerns.
A daily probiotic can help reduce bloating, support nutrient absorption, and keep your immune system resilient.

5. Vitamin B Complex

The B vitamins — including B1, B2, B6, B12, niacin, and folic acid — are essential for energy metabolism and nervous system health. They help convert food into energy, reduce fatigue, and support cognitive function. Vitamin B12 is particularly important for vegetarians and older adults.
Recommended dosage: Follow the dosage on the supplement label, often 50-100 mg for most B vitamins, with B12 around 500 mcg.
A B complex keeps your energy levels steady and your mind clear, even on the busiest days.
